Mastering Strategic Project Portfolio Management (SPP): A Comprehensive Guide297
Strategic Project Portfolio Management (SPP) is the critical process of aligning projects with an organization's strategic goals. It's not just about managing individual projects; it's about managing a collection of projects – the portfolio – to maximize value and achieve strategic objectives. This comprehensive guide will walk you through the key elements of SPP, providing practical tips and best practices to help you master this vital management skill.
Understanding the SPP Framework
Effective SPP relies on a structured framework. This typically involves several key stages:
Strategic Alignment: This crucial first step involves clearly defining the organization's strategic goals and objectives. This ensures that every project undertaken directly contributes to the overall vision. Techniques like SWOT analysis and scenario planning can help identify opportunities and threats, shaping the project portfolio accordingly.
Project Identification and Selection: Once strategic goals are established, potential projects are identified. This process should involve a rigorous evaluation based on factors like alignment with strategic goals, potential return on investment (ROI), risk assessment, and resource availability. Tools like weighted scoring models and cost-benefit analysis are invaluable here.
Prioritization and Resource Allocation: Not all projects can be undertaken simultaneously. Prioritization is essential, often based on factors such as strategic importance, urgency, and dependencies. Resource allocation involves assigning the necessary budgets, personnel, and other resources to the selected projects to ensure successful execution.
Project Execution and Monitoring: This stage involves the actual implementation of the prioritized projects. Regular monitoring and progress reporting are crucial to identify potential issues early and make necessary adjustments. Effective communication among stakeholders is paramount.
Performance Measurement and Review: The final stage involves measuring the performance of the portfolio against the established strategic goals. This allows for continuous improvement and adaptation, ensuring that the SPP process remains aligned with the evolving needs of the organization.
Key Tools and Techniques in SPP
Several tools and techniques can enhance the effectiveness of SPP:
Weighted Scoring Models: These models assign weights to different criteria (e.g., strategic alignment, ROI, risk) to objectively evaluate and rank potential projects.
Cost-Benefit Analysis: This method compares the costs and benefits of each project to determine its overall value proposition.
Risk Management: Identifying and mitigating potential risks associated with each project is critical to ensure successful portfolio management.
Portfolio Dashboard: A centralized dashboard providing real-time visibility into the progress and performance of all projects in the portfolio.
Project Management Software: Software solutions can streamline various aspects of SPP, including project tracking, resource allocation, and communication.
Agile Methodologies: Agile principles can be incorporated into SPP to foster flexibility and adaptability in response to changing priorities and market conditions.
Challenges in SPP Implementation
Implementing effective SPP can present several challenges:
Lack of Strategic Clarity: Without well-defined strategic goals, it's difficult to assess the value of individual projects and prioritize effectively.
Resistance to Change: Implementing new processes and tools can face resistance from individuals or teams accustomed to traditional project management approaches.
Data Silos: Lack of integrated data across different departments can hinder accurate performance measurement and reporting.
Resource Constraints: Limited budgets and personnel can restrict the number of projects that can be undertaken simultaneously.
Lack of Skilled Personnel: Effective SPP requires individuals with the necessary skills and experience in strategic planning, project management, and data analysis.
Best Practices for Successful SPP
To maximize the success of your SPP implementation, consider these best practices:
Secure executive sponsorship: Gaining buy-in from senior management is crucial for resource allocation and overcoming organizational resistance.
Establish clear roles and responsibilities: Define clear roles and responsibilities for all stakeholders involved in the SPP process.
Foster a culture of collaboration: Encourage communication and collaboration among different departments and teams.
Regularly review and adjust the portfolio: The SPP process should be dynamic and adaptable to changing circumstances.
Continuously improve the process: Regularly evaluate the effectiveness of the SPP process and make improvements based on lessons learned.
